Transaction 50b77fec0c8fceb26b2073ef75028e1401dea5cecb4a0a5a7c369d3000fe2fed

1 Input
1 Outputs
  • 50b77fec0c8fceb26b2073ef75028e1401dea5cecb4a0a5a7c369d3000fe2fed:0
  • value  49728718
    address  3HAFSXp5q8cCDmQPAF6FkusKtZGMLGL8ap